Location: Belfast
Pay Rate: £14.56 per hour
Hours: Monday to Friday 07.30AM - 17.30PM
Contract: Temporary (Ongoing / Long-Term)
We are currently recruiting an experienced 7.5 Tonne Delivery Driver for our client based in Belfast. This is a temp ongoing, long-term opportunity with consistent weekday work.
Key Responsibilities:
- Carrying out multi-drop deliveries across Belfast and surrounding areas
- Ensuring goods are delivered safely, on time, and in good condition
- Completing all relevant paperwork and delivery records accurately
- Providing a professional and courteous service to customers
- Adhering to road safety and company compliance standards at all times
Requirements:
- Valid UK driving licence with C1 (7.5T) entitlement
- CPC and Digital Tachograph Card
- Previous 7.5T delivery driving experience preferred
- Good knowledge of local routes
- Reliable, punctual, and customer-focused
What's on Offer:
- Pay rate of £14.56 per hour
- Monday to Friday work, no weekends
- Long-term, ongoing temporary position
- Immediate start available
